City council finalizes details for upcoming charity race and fundraising competition
The Veterans Committee meeting held on June 5, 2025, in Miami Lakes focused on planning for an upcoming fundraising event and discussed logistics for the next committee meeting.

A significant portion of the meeting was dedicated to organizing a race event, with discussions around pricing for preregistration. The committee agreed to set preregistration fees at $25 until September 30, followed by an early bird rate of $30 throughout October, and a final rate of $35 from November 1 until race day. This pricing structure was unanimously approved by the committee members.

The committee also addressed race categories, deciding to maintain the same eight age categories as in previous years, with separate divisions for male and female participants. This decision was made to ensure consistency and to enhance participation. The committee expressed enthusiasm for the event, with members noting the importance of awards such as ribbons and trophies for participants.

Looking ahead, the next Veterans Committee meeting is scheduled for July 3, 2025. However, some members raised concerns about attendance due to the July 4 holiday. The committee plans to continue its collaboration with the American Legion for future events, emphasizing the importance of community involvement.

Overall, the meeting highlighted the committee's commitment to supporting veterans through organized events and fundraising efforts, while also fostering community engagement.
